What is the value of x in the equation 3.5x+5.4=19.4
kipiarov [429]

Answer: x = 4

Step-by-step explanation: To solve this equation, we could go right to our steps of subtracting 5.4 from both sides, but I would do a slightly different approach.

Since I hate working with decimals, I would get rid of them.

We can do this by multiplying both sides of the equation by 10, and remember to multiply every term by 10 to keep it balanced.

*Multiplying by 10 shifts the decimal point 1 place to the right

So we have 35x + 54 = 194 which looks a lot better.

Now subtract 54 from both sides to get 35x = 140.

Now divide both sides by 35 and x = 4.
